Wander “The Crusher” Braga, is a fifth degree black belt in Brazilian Jiu Jitsu. He was promoted to black belt by Rickson Gracie’s black belt, Jorge Pereira. Wander has trained extensively with Rickson Gracie himself and is the master of UFC fighter Gabriel “Napão” Gonzaga.

Currently, Wander has a 16-1 record in MMA and decided it was time to return to Brazil to share all his experience and knowledge for the development of MMA and BJJ in Brazil.

In this short video. shot exclusively for the readers of Bloody Elbow, professor Braga, stresses the importance of establishing a continuous connection with opponents and maintaining constant control of their hips and posture when landing strikes from top position. Top half guard is a great “base of operations” for landing strikes as many opponents will stay there in order to avoid their guard getting passed.
